The Foundation of Innovation: Unpacking MCM Technology
At the heart of COLORIA GROUP's product ecosystem is a groundbreaking material: MCM, or **Modified Cementitious Material**. To truly appreciate the revolutionary capabilities of our 3D Printing Series, one must first understand the incredible foundation upon which it is built. MCM isn't just another building material; it represents a fundamental shift in how we think about surfaces, textures, and construction itself.
So, what is it? In simple terms, MCM is created from a base of natural components like common soil, cement powder, and mineral sands. Through a proprietary, low-carbon cold polymerization process, these raw ingredients are transformed at a molecular level. The result is a new material that is incredibly versatile, retaining the robust, earthy feel of stone and cement while gaining unprecedented flexibility and a lightweight nature. It's the best of both worlds, engineered for the demands of modern construction.
- Eco-Conscious at its Core: The production of MCM is remarkably green. Unlike traditional ceramics and stone which require high-temperature firing and intensive quarrying, our process is low-energy. The materials are abundant, and the finished products are often recyclable, contributing to a circular economy in the construction industry. This makes MCM an ideal choice for projects aiming for LEED certification or simply a lower environmental footprint.
- Incredibly Lightweight: MCM products are a fraction of the weight of traditional stone or ceramic tiles of the same size. This has profound implications for a project. It dramatically reduces the structural load on a building, potentially lowering steel and concrete requirements. It also makes transportation more fuel-efficient and installation faster, safer, and less labor-intensive. A two-person team can easily handle large panels that would otherwise require heavy machinery.
- Extraordinary Flexibility: This is where MCM truly begins to defy expectations. It can be bent to clad curved walls, columns, and arches without cracking or breaking. This singular property liberates architects from the constraints of flat planes, allowing for more organic, fluid, and dynamic architectural forms. What was once complex and expensive to achieve with pre-cast concrete or custom-cut stone is now elegantly simple with products like our MCM Flexible Stone.
- Uncompromising Durability: Despite its light weight and flexibility, MCM is tough. It is inherently fire-resistant (Class A), waterproof, and resistant to the freeze-thaw cycles that can destroy other materials. It stands up to impact and abrasion, ensuring that the beauty of the facade or interior wall lasts for decades with minimal maintenance.
This unique combination of properties makes MCM a superior alternative in countless applications. It provides the aesthetic richness of natural materials without their inherent drawbacks of weight, fragility, cost, and environmental impact.
